Next-Generation Chat Apps: Chat and messaging apps are a part of everyday life; using these apps, users connect with friends for personal conversations, collaborate with teams using chat, use helpdesk services, or create online communities. These apps focus on speed, security, and smart features in 2026.
The guide provides a simple explanation on how to build a chat and messaging app. It talks about the concept, most important features, technology, and costs involved in the entire development process.
Chat and Messaging App Definition
A chat and messaging app is a digital platform that connects two or more users online so that they can send and receive messages in real time. Messages can be in the form of text, images, videos, voice notes, or files. In addition to messaging apps, there are also some chat apps that also provide voice and video call features as a means of communication.
This is done using the internet, not necessarily through a mobile network. Common use cases are personal chat, professional/business communication, customer care, and discussion groups.
Why Build Chat and Messaging Apps in 2026?
The chat app market is constantly growing. Businesses want direct communication with their users. Team messaging should be easily available for remote teams. Community chats want a private and secure space. We expect the 2026 version of messaging apps to be fast, private, and user-friendly. If your app solves a problem or provides a specific niche feature, its future is bright.
Types of Chat and Messaging Apps
Before building an app, decide what type of app you want to build.
Some apps are designed for one-on-one chat for personal use. Others have group chat and community features. Business chat apps focus on team productivity. Customer support chats are designed to help companies chat with users in real-time.
By choosing the right type, you are also deciding on development features and design.
Step 1: What Is the Goal of Building Your App?
Borrow the concept of your app. Start with these simple questions: Who are the users of the app? What problem does the app solve? Friends, business associates, or customers? Well-established differentiation allows you to focus on them when introducing a feature set, rather than making it unnecessarily complicated.
Step 2: Define Target Users
An application needs to meet the needs of its target users. Users vary according to the needs of the application. For personal use, users need simplicity and speed. Business users demand organizational features along with reliability. Community users expect moderation and group convenience.
The reason is that if you know your audience, you will shape their experience.
Step 3: Specify the Core Featuresreira
Every app should have core features. These include user registration, a contact list, real-time messaging, a notification bar, and message history. Users will be able to send and receive messages in real-time.
Just focus on the basics. You can add more from there.
Step 4: Incorporate Advanced Features
Advanced features are very important for chat apps in this era. Some of the advanced features can be group chatting, reactions on messages, read receipts, typing indicators, file sharing, voice messaging, video calling, etc. Some can support status updates and stories.
Features can be decided based on the purpose of the app.
Step 5: A Simple and Elegant UI/UX Design
User experience is very important for a chat app. The design should be simple and clean. Buttons should be easy to see. Chat screens should load quickly. Navigation should be intuitive.
A complex UI encourages users to uninstall sooner or later.
Step 6: Decide the Type of Technology Required
Technology helps with speed and reliability. Frameworks, real-time databases, and cloud servers make up the technology in chat applications designed for 2026. Features that do instant messaging may need to use WebSockets or similar technology.
Therefore, the tech stack must be robust enough for scalability and high levels of traffic.
Step 7: Creation of the Backend System
The backend manages users, messages, and data. It stores chats, connects, and handles service notifications. The realization of a secure and powerful backend depends heavily on the health of the backend as any small delay can disrupt seamless functionality.
A great backend is what makes an application reliable.
Step 8: Implement Real-Time Messaging
Immediate delivery of messages should be a key requirement. Offline messages should be reserved for delivery when the user is online. Status updates like “online” or “last seen” reinforce interaction.
This is a step that will definitely require very careful testing.
Step 9: Add Security and Privacy Features
Security will be paramount in 2026. People seek privacy. Encrypt those messages; you can also secure logins using statistically innovative methods like OTP or two-factor authentication.
Strong privacy policies increase trust among users.
Step 10: Implement Push Notifications
Keeps users engaged. Even if the app is closed, users will receive alerts about new messages. Notifications should be quick and not too annoying, allowing the user to manage notification settings.
Smart notifications benefit retention.
Step 11: Start with an MVP
Do everything, but not everything at once. A minimum viable product, that is, a basic version of the application that can test the idea in real-world conditions with basic features through early end-user feedback for product improvements; MVP saves time and cost for development.
Step 12: Conduct Thorough Testing on the App
Testing ensures quality. Need to check message delivery, login, notifications, and performance. Test on multiple devices and networks. Fix bugs before launch.
Long-term trust is built on stable applications.
Step 13: Launch and Promote the App
After testing, the application is ready for launch. It is recommended to use social networks, app store optimization and early user referrals for promotion. A clear onboarding process will allow users to quickly understand the application.
Marketing is the main engine for growth.
Step 14: Performing Monitoring on the Performance and Improvement
Monitoring activities will be done after the launch. Once the app goes live, keep track of active users, number of messages exchanged, and other feedback from users so that features can be improved based on usage data. Fresh updates keep the app alive.
Thus, successful apps evolve with users and their needs.
Cost To Build
| App Type / Level | Estimated Cost (USD) | What’s Included |
|---|---|---|
| Basic Chat App (MVP) | $5,000 – $10,000 | User login, one-to-one chat, text messaging, basic UI, push notifications |
| Standard Messaging App | $10,000 – $18,000 | Group chat, media sharing, read receipts, improved UI/UX, cloud backend |
| Advanced Chat App | $18,000 – $36,000 | Voice messages, message encryption, message status, scalable backend |
| Chat App with Voice & Video Calls | $36,000 – $60,000 | Audio/video calls, real-time sync, strong security, high performance |
| Enterprise / Custom Chat Platform | $60,000 – $120,000+ | AI features, chatbots, admin panel, analytics, high-traffic handling |
Read More: How To Create A Crowdfunding Platform: Ultimate Guide (2026)
Conclusion
A great opportunity will be available to develop chat and messaging apps in 2026. Clearly defined goals with a simple interface and secure technology with continuous improvements will put you on the successful path to building a thriving platform. Start small. Focus on users. Test thoroughly and improve continuously. Such an approach can lead a well-thought-out chat app to become a strong digital asset.